> On Fri, Mar 21, 2014 at 01:57:18AM +0530, Suresh Gupta wrote:
> > This fix the fsl usb gadget driver in a way that the usb device will
> > be only "pulled up" on requests only when vbus is powered
> >
> > Signed-off-by: Suresh Gupta <suresh.gupta@xxxxxxxxxxxxx>
> > ---
> > Changes from previous version:
> > * Removed re-factored code, Will send another patch for re-factoring
> > duplicated code
> > * Changed Description
